Understanding the MLM Landscape
Before diving into specific strategies, it's essential to grasp the fundamental principles and dynamics of MLM. Unlike traditional business models, MLM relies on a network of independent distributors to sell products or services directly to consumers. These distributors also recruit and train new members to expand the network, earning commissions on both their own sales and the sales of their downline.
The appeal of MLM lies in its potential for passive income and scalable growth. However, it's important to distinguish legitimate MLM companies from pyramid schemes, which are illegal and unsustainable. Legitimate MLM companies focus on selling quality products or services to real customers, while pyramid schemes primarily rely on recruitment fees for revenue.
The industry is constantly evolving, shaped by changing consumer preferences, technological advancements, and regulatory scrutiny. Staying informed about these trends and adapting your strategies accordingly is vital for long-term success.

1. Choosing the Right Company
This is arguably the most crucial decision you'll make in your MLM journey. The right company provides a solid foundation for your business, while the wrong one can lead to frustration and failure. Consider these factors when evaluating MLM companies: Product or Service Quality: . Are the products or services genuinely valuable and desirable to consumers? Are they competitively priced and of high quality? Would you personally use and recommend them even if you weren't involved in the business opportunity?Sincerity and .belief in the product are foundational.
. Company Reputation and Stability: . Research the company's history, leadership, and track record. Are they financially stable and ethical in their business practices? Check online reviews and ratings to get a sense of their reputation in the market. Look for companies with a proven history of success and a strong commitment to their distributors.
Compensation Plan: . Understand the details of the compensation plan and how you can earn commissions and bonuses. Is it fair, transparent, and sustainable? Does it reward both personal sales and team building efforts? Be wary of compensation plans that heavily favor recruitment over product sales.
Training and Support: . Does the company provide adequate training and support to help distributors succeed? Are there resources available for marketing, sales, and team management? A strong support system can make a significant difference in your ability to grow your business.Mentorship programs and .regular training sessions are strong indicators of a supportive company.
. Personal Alignment: . Are you passionate about the company's products or services and aligned with its values and mission? Building a successful MLM business requires dedication and perseverance, so it's essential to choose a company that resonates with you on a personal level. Authenticity shines through and will attract like-minded individuals to your team.
2. Building a Strong Customer Base
While recruiting is an important aspect of MLM, focusing solely on building a downline can be a short-sighted strategy. A sustainable MLM business is built on a foundation of loyal customers who genuinely value the products or services you offer. Here's how to build a strong customer base: Identify Your Target Market: . Who are the ideal customers for your products or services? Understand their needs, wants, and pain points. Tailor your marketing efforts to reach these specific groups.
Provide Excellent Customer Service: . Go above and beyond to provide exceptional customer service. Respond promptly to inquiries, address concerns effectively, and build lasting relationships with your customers. Happy customers are more likely to become repeat buyers and refer others to your business.Proactive communication and .personalized attention are key.
. Leverage Social Media: . Utilize social media platforms to connect with potential customers, share product information, and build brand awareness. Create engaging content that resonates with your target audience and encourages interaction.Consistent posting and .engaging content are crucial.
. Offer Incentives and Promotions: . Attract new customers and retain existing ones by offering incentives and promotions. This could include discounts, free samples, or loyalty programs.
Personalize Your Approach: . Avoid generic marketing messages and tailor your approach to each individual customer. Take the time to understand their needs and offer personalized recommendations.
